Multiple genealogy databases available, including marriage, land, and military. -
Answer✔Illinois State Archives
A database created by volunteers which includes 5,000 ship passenger lists. -
Answer✔Immigrant Ship Transcribers Guild
Compiled by the State Historical Society of North Dakota, this is an index of North Dakota
Naturalizations complete for all counties. It contains over 212,000 name entries. -
Answer✔North Dakota Naturalization Records Database

A search index with actual death certificate images. - Answer✔Missouri Death Certificates,
1910-1963
Offers lists of Norwegians in the United States on censuses, military rolls, probate registers,
church registers, and emigrant records. - Answer✔The Digital Archives of Norway

Easy access to passenger manifest records for more than 22 million immigrants. - Answer✔Illis
Island Records
Almost 90 million records to look through, including Scottish census records, wills, birth
certificates, and death certificates. - Answer✔Scotland's People
A database which contains basic facts about US servicemen who served on both sides of the
Civil War. It contains approximately 5 million names. - Answer✔US Civil War Soldiers and
Sailors

A free, cross-referenced "database of ancestral towns and surnames." - Answer✔JewishGen
Family Finder
A database of over 121 million graves. Contributions are made by average people who upload
photographs. Memorials can be left on each entry. - Answer✔Find-A-Grave
What website contains thousands of collections of databases with access to over 15 billion
records. - Answer✔Ancestry.com

Database containing millions records from over 5,000 cemeteries worldwide. -
Answer✔Interment.net
Website with largest collection of free databases containing more than 4 billion names in over
1900 collections from countries all over the world, including the US, Canada, Mexico, England,
Germany, France, Argentina, Brazil, Russia, Hungary, the Philippines, and many more. Indexes
and many document images are available. - Answer✔FamilySearch Historical Records
Website with large collection of databases focused primarily on records from the United
Kingdom. - Answer✔FindMyPast.com
A database which contains over 93 million records of US citizens who have died since 1962. -
Answer✔US Social Security Death Index
A collection of databases containing original US military records. Many of the records are from
the US National Archives and many other archives. - Answer✔Fold3
A database which allows users to upload, modify, link, and display their family trees to share
with others. - Answer✔RootsWeb-World Connect Project
A website with multiple databases for searching Canadian roots. It allows a user to search
military, Dominion Land Grants, and Immigration Records - Answer✔Canada Archive Search

A daily index of published obituaries from around the world. - Answer✔Obituary Daily Times

Includes multiple databases honoring Australian military men. - Answer✔Australian War
Memorial
What websites/ databases contain databases that can be searched as a whole? -
Answer✔Ancestry.com & FindMyPast

What website/ database is a stand alone database? - Answer✔Immigrant Ships Transcriber's
Guild & FindAGrave.com

What website/ database is an informational site with databases? - Answer✔National Archives &
IrishGenealogy.ie
A stand-alone database dedicated to Revolutionary War Pension Applications for those who
served in southern states. - Answer✔Revwarapps.org
If you find a database that should contain a record of your ancestor, but it doesn't, then you
should... - Answer✔evaluate the database before coming to the conclusion that the record doesn't
exist.
What's often included in a database title that helps you evaluate the coverage of the collection? -
Answer✔Location(s) and year(s)

Do all databases work the same? - Answer✔NO
